The Defining Modern Classic
The reference 16610 occupied a prominent place in the Rolex collection from the late 1980s through 2010, representing a period of peak functional refinement. While newer models have moved toward larger, more angular cases, the 16610 maintains the elegant, tapered silhouette that originally made the Submariner a global icon of style and utility.
Time-Tested Utility
The 16610 is defined by its black aluminum bezel insert, which develops a unique character over time, unlike its ceramic successors. The dial is protected by a scratch-resistant sapphire crystal featuring the signature Cyclops lens at 3 o’clock, which magnifies the date for effortless reading. Depending on the year of production, these models feature either Tritium, Super-Luminova, or Luminova hour markers, all housed in white gold surrounds to prevent tarnishing and ensure lasting legibility.
The Heart of Reliability
This timepiece is powered by the Calibre 3135, a self-winding mechanical movement that is often cited by watchmakers as one of the most robust and accurate calibres ever produced. It features a Breguet overcoil and a large balance wheel with Gold Microstella nuts for high-precision regulation. This movement is a COSC-certified chronometer, engineered to withstand the pressures of professional diving while maintaining a level of accuracy that meets the highest standards of Swiss watchmaking.
The Architecture of the Oyster Case
Constructed from 904L stainless steel, the Oyster case of the 16610 provides a water resistance of 300 meters (1,000 feet). The Triplock winding crown, equipped with a triple waterproofness system, screws down securely against the case to protect the movement like a submarine hatch. This reference is typically paired with the 93150 or 93250 Oyster bracelet, featuring a fold-over safety clasp and a functional diver’s extension, allowing the watch to be worn securely over a wetsuit.
Technical Specifications
| Feature | Detail |
| Case Diameter | 40 mm |
| Material | 904L Stainless Steel |
| Bezel | Unidirectional rotatable, Black Anodized Aluminum |
| Movement | Perpetual, mechanical, self-winding Calibre 3135 |
| Power Reserve | Approximately 48 hours |
| Water Resistance | 300 meters / 1,000 feet |
| Crystal | Scratch-resistant sapphire with Cyclops lens |
